When you stay at Residence Les Calanques in Dakar, you'll be next to a golf course, within a 5-minute drive of Boribana Museum and Nagor Island. This beach hotel is 1.6 mi (2.5 km) from Ngor Beach and 2.6 mi (4.2 km) from Layen Mausoleum.
Pamper yourself with onsite massages or enjoy recreation amenities such as a fitness center. Additional features at this hotel include complimentary wireless internet access, concierge services, and a hair salon. Guests can catch a ride to nearby destinations on the area shuttle (surcharge).
Enjoy a meal at the restaurant, or stay in and take advantage of the hotel's room service. Full breakfasts are available daily from 7 AM to 10 AM for a fee.
Featured amenities include dry cleaning/laundry services, a 24-hour front desk, and multilingual staff. A roundtrip airport shuttle is provided for a surcharge (available 24 hours), and free self parking is available onsite.
Make yourself at home in one of the 7 guestrooms featuring microwaves and flat-screen televisions. Rooms have private balconies or patios. Complimentary wireless internet access keeps you connected, and satellite programming is available for your entertainment. Bathrooms have bathtubs or showers and complimentary toiletries.

ZZoltansWell located, quite central and near to Goree Island ferry. Breakfast is quite limited, just croissant/French bread with butter/jam and juice/tea/coffee, although there are usually some more options for dinner. Relatively helpful staff. Some rooms can be noisy, like 111 where there seems to be a staff changing room beside it, which often turns into almost a party from 7:30-8:00 am with the chatting/music from phones ...
